Graduation, Transfer-out, and Retention Rate Trends at Caribbean University-Bayamon
The average graduation rate over the past 12 years (2012-2023) is 23.00% where the last year rate was 21%. The average retention rate of the last 12 years is 71.09% for full-time students and 39.36% for part-time students.

Transfer-out Rate Changes
The average transfer-out rate of the last 12 years is 5.00% where the current year rate is 0%. The following table and chart illustrate the change of transfer-out rate at Caribbean University-Bayamon from 2012 to 2023.

Student to Faculty Ratio Changes
The average student to faculty ratio over the last 12 years is 15.09 to 1 where the current academic year ratio is 10 to 1. The following table and chart illustrate the change of student to faculty ratio at Caribbean University-Bayamon since 2023.
